What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Accountability Coach,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Accountability Coach, you need a background in coaching, goal-setting strategies, and behavior change techniques, often supported by a relevant certification such as ICF or similar. Familiarity with digital communication tools (e.g., video conferencing platforms, scheduling apps, and project management systems) is crucial for effective remote engagement. Exceptional listening skills, motivation, and the ability to build rapport help clients stay committed and overcome obstacles. These abilities are vital for fostering client growth, maintaining regular communication, and driving successful outcomes in a remote setting.

How do Accountability Coaches typically structure their client interactions in a remote setting?

As a remote Accountability Coach, you'll usually interact with clients through scheduled video calls, phone sessions, or secure messaging platforms. Sessions are often structured around goal-setting, progress check-ins, and strategizing ways to overcome obstacles. Building rapport and maintaining motivation remotely can be a challenge, so coaches frequently use digital tools to track progress and provide ongoing support. Collaboration with other specialists, such as therapists or career advisors, may also be part of the role depending on client needs.

What does an Accountability Coach do when working remotely?

An Accountability Coach working remotely helps clients set, track, and achieve their personal or professional goals through regular virtual meetings, check-ins, and support. They provide guidance, motivation, and strategies to overcome obstacles, ensuring clients stay committed to their action plans. By using online tools and communication platforms, remote Accountability Coaches offer flexibility and accessibility while maintaining consistent support tailored to each client's needs.

What is the difference between Accountability Coach Remote vs Life Coach Remote?

AspectAccountability Coach RemoteLife Coach Remote
CertificationsOften requires certifications like IAC or ICFMay or may not require certifications, more focus on personal development
Work EnvironmentRemote, client-focused sessions, often structuredRemote or in-person, broader focus on personal growth
Industry UsageCommon in corporate, health, and wellness sectorsUsed across personal development, wellness, and career coaching
Search IntentPeople seeking structured accountability supportIndividuals looking for overall life guidance

While both roles are remote and focus on personal improvement, Accountability Coaches primarily help clients stay on track with specific goals and often hold certifications. Life Coaches offer broader guidance on life and career, with less emphasis on formal credentials. The choice depends on whether clients seek targeted accountability or holistic life coaching.

Job description

Overview

Responsible for providing leadership to the Preconstruction team, setting strategy and standards for execution planning and phase gate governance portfolio. This position is accountable for delivering consistent, high-quality and executable delivery plans by partnering with executive and senior leaders of various internal departments. Additionally, oversees resourcing and capability development for the preconstruction team; establishes operating rhythms, metrics, and dashboards to drive performance and continuous improvement; provides resources to perform execution planning on projects when/if Operational resources are unavailable and ensures a disciplined handoff from Estimating and to Operations at the appropriate times. The Director of Preconstruction is expected to escalate material commercial, contractual, and execution risks, and provides decisive leadership to resolve cross-functional issues impacting profit, schedule, and customer commitments.

Responsibilities
  • Model, promote, and enforce all safety policies and procedures, ensuring safe planning and execution during pursuit and project start-up activities
  • Drive quality planning and review rigor so scope, assumptions, and execution plans are complete and right the first time
  • Recruit, develop, and retain high-performing preconstruction talent; build succession plans and role clarity across the team
  • Establish group reporting cadence, dashboards, and data governance standards to provide accurate, decision-ready insights to executive leadership and other key stakeholders
  • Promote a culture of integrity, accountability, and respectful collaboration across all teams
  • Lead clear, solutions-oriented communication to align on scope, schedule, and risk
  • Own and govern preconstruction standard work (execution planning, constructability, and phase gate reviews)
  • Drive continuous improvement and adoption across operating entities
  • Provide functional leadership across a distributed preconstruction organization and matrixed operational resources; set objectives, clarify decision rights, and hold teams accountable for results
  • Coach and mentor team members to strengthen technical depth, leadership capability, and cross-functional influence
  • Assess organizational structure, workload, and resource plans; implement improvements to increase efficiency and effectiveness while supporting employee growth
  • Support the Senior Vice President by contributing to annual plans and advising on preconstruction capability, staffing, and performance
  • Develop, implement, and maintain standard procedures and controls within Preconstruction to improve consistency and operating entity performance
  • Build credibility as a trusted partner by diagnosing business challenges and driving practical, cost- and schedule-aware solutions
  • Provide technical and professional guidance to strengthen pursuit quality and start-up readiness
  • Sponsor and lead initiatives, tools, and standard work to improve estimating accuracy, execution planning quality, phase gate discipline, and portfolio predictability
  • Own departmental budgeting and forecasting; manage spend and staffing plans, track performance to plan, and recommend corrective actions to meet annual operating objectives
